Cape Coral Hosts First-Ever PPA Tour: Veolia Cape Coral Open

Cape Coral, Florida is gearing up to host its first-ever PPA Tour event, the highly anticipated Veolia Cape Coral Open, from March 5-9, 2025 at the Lake Kennedy Racquet Center. This event will bring together top professionals, amateur players, and rising stars in the world of pickleball to compete for a 1,000-point Open event prize.

The tournament is expected to showcase elite competition and new partnerships, with fresh doubles pairings and intense rivalries taking center stage. Fans can look forward to thrilling matchups as chemistry becomes crucial for newly formed partnerships in men’s and mixed doubles competitions.

One of the biggest draws of the tournament will be Anna Leigh Waters, the No. 1 female player in the world, who has an impressive record of medaling in 62 consecutive PPA Tour events. Joining her will be Florida stars Parris Todd, Hurricane Tyra Black, Anna Bright, and former Wimbledon finalist Genie Bouchard. On the men’s side, legendary players like Ben Johns, Jack Sock, and Tyson McGuffin will also be competing for top honors.

In addition to the on-court action, the tournament will coincide with the Major League Pickleball (MLP) Premier Draft, where players like Jack Sock and Quang Duong await new team assignments. The draft results are expected to impact players’ strategies as they prepare for the next phase of the season.

The event will be held at the Lake Kennedy Racquet Center, which boasts 30 outdoor hard courts and uses the Vulcan VPRO Flight Outdoor ball. Amateur players will have the unique opportunity to compete alongside the pros, with 12+ live-streamed amateur courts showcasing matches throughout the tournament.

For those looking to improve their skills, a PPA Tour Camp will be available on March 4 and 5, offering professional instruction, courtside tickets, and exclusive discounts on pickleball gear for 3.0/4.0 skill levels.

The tournament will also feature collegiate and junior showcase events, highlighting the next generation of pickleball talent. Teams from Florida State University and the University of Florida will compete in the Collegiate Pickleball Showcase, while young athletes will have the chance to showcase their skills in the Junior PPA event.
